    Alcohol Associated Crimes

    Many crimes are associated with people that have alcoholism issues. Some such crimes are listed below.

    ·         Robbery

    The rate of robbery has increased drastically in the United States. Studies have revealed that almost 15% of such crimes are because of alcoholism. Alcohol has a way of enhancing the thoughts of a robber to commit a crime that can become lethal in the future.

    Some beginners just wish to make some money, whereas some wish to continue the crime again and again because of the excitement that they enjoy while committing the crime.

    ·         Sexual Assault

    A sexual assault is a crime that can involve urging someone into doing things that they are not willing to do so. Unwilling touching, intercourse, or even forcible kissing, etc., are all acts that are involved in this kind of illegal activity. The drinking behavior can intensify one’s urge to commit a crime.

    ·         Child Abuse

    Many factors such as money trouble, stress, instability in the profession, etc., can influence one to commit the act of child abuse. The effect of alcoholism can affect the whole family, and this can extend to the act of child abuse as well.
